Choosing the Ideal Tires for Your Car

How can one guarantee that the correct tires are selected for their vehicle? The choosing process begins with understanding the car's specifications, which can be located in the vehicle manual or on the door jamb on the driver's side. These specifications consist of tire size, load rating, and speed rating. Then, considering the driving conditions is essential; various tire types perform better in wet, dry, or snowy conditions. Seasonal tires, for instance, are created specifically for extreme weather, while all-season tires offer versatility.

Additionally, one should evaluate the tread pattern, as it impacts traction, handling, and durability. Consulting with a professional at a tire shop can provide valuable insights tailored to specific needs and preferences. Finally, budget factors should not overshadow quality, as putting money into reputable brands often guarantees better performance and longevity. By taking these factors into account, one can confidently select the most suitable tires for their vehicle.

Common Cautionary Signals of Tire Problems

When driving, subtle fluctuations in vehicle performance can point out underlying tire concerns that need attention. Common warning signs include uneven tire wear, which may suggest misalignment or wrong inflation. Motorists should also be aware of vibrations or pulling to one side, which suggests that tires could be unbalanced or damaged. Moreover, a clear drop in tire pressure can result in poor handling and increased fuel use. Inspecting for visible bulges, cracks, or punctures is necessary, as these can compromise tire integrity. Finally, excessive road noise may indicate a need for replacement. Quickly addressing these signs can avoid more serious problems and improve overall vehicle safety. Recognizing these signs helps drivers to take proactive action, ensuring their tires maintain excellent performance and longevity.

When Should I Shift My Tires Regularly?

Experts advise spinning tires every 5,000 to 7,500 miles. Regular rotation promotes consistent wear, prolonging tire life and enhancing vehicle performance. Adhering to this schedule can guarantee safer and more efficient driving experiences.

What air pressure in tires ought I keep?

The advised tire pressure generally falls between 30 to 35 PSI, varying with the vehicle. Regularly checking and maintaining this pressure assures peak performance, safety, and longevity of the tires, enhancing overall driving experience.

Can I patch up a punctured tire without hiring a professional?

Undertaking tire repairs on a damaged tire on your own is workable, but frequently inadvisable. Required apparatus and technical skill are vital, and incorrect repairs can result in dangerous conditions. Using professional specialists guarantees a dependable and safe remedy for tire problems.

What Impact Do Weather Conditions Have on Tire Performance?

Weather conditions greatly determine tire performance. Cold temperatures can make rigid rubber, limiting traction, while hot weather may heighten tire wear. Rain or snow can weaken grip, making it essential to change driving habits according to conditions.

What Should I Do if I Get a Flat Tire?

When you get a flat tire, you should pull over in a safe manner, turn on hazard lights, and assess the damage. If equipped, change the tire with a spare; otherwise, request emergency roadside help or a tow service.
